The impedance of the middle-ear air space was measured on three human cadaver ears with complete mastoid air-cell systems. Below 500 Hz, the impedance is approximately compliance-like, and at higher frequencies (500-6000 Hz) the impedance magnitude has several (five to nine) extrema. Electrical Impedance Tomography (EIT) is relatively a new imaging technique with which the images of the internal impedance of the region of interest in human body can be constructed effectively without prolonged exposure to radiations. In the design of a low noise amplifier,LNA, or mixer driver stage there exists an optimal source source impedance to provide the maximum power transfer into the transistor and thus the maximum gain. There also exists an optimal source impedance, Znopt, to provide the minimum noise figure for the circuit.
